The style of Zeyer's author introductions to epics DP - 2019 Mar 1 TA - Bohemica Olomucensia PG - 180--213 VI - 11 IP - 1 AID - 10.5507/bo.2019.005 IS - 1803876X AB - This study deals with the ideas and aesthetics of Julius Zeyer, neo-romantic and parnassist, that were expressed in introductions to his literary works inspired by medieval epics or european mythology. Zeyer conceived and represented their codes of honor, courage and fidelity as a transcendental ideal and example. Analysing close thematic and stylistic relations between author's works and paratexts, the paper is focused, among others, on Zeyer's so-called "Celtic tetralogy".
